Very interesting to read, in the tabloid press, this morning, that somebody we had on loan last season wasn`t interested in a second loan spell at Craven Cottage.
Last season, Mark Hughes loaned in Gael Kakuta, from Chelsea, for the latter half of the season.
At the time we were under the illusion that Kakuta had been brought to Craven Cottage to offer us a few different options with our attacking play.
Unfortunately, the French youngster didn`t get to play as often as he`d have liked to with his path to the first team blocked by Damien Duff, Moussa Dembele, Clint Dempsey and Zoltan Gera.
During the brief periods of time when Kakuta did get some first team action I have to say his performances varied from being fairly impressive to being anonymous. I`ll leave you to offer your own thoughts on what sort of ratio one was compared to the other.
But the fact that we, supposedly, were looking to take him on loan again would suggest that, behind the scenes, somebody must have seen something that wasn`t visible that often on the field of play.
Being rejected can be painful but keeping an optimistic outlook on life, I can quite understand why he opted for a spell at Bolton Wanderers, as Owen Coyle seems more obliging when it comes to giving those he has on loan match time.
It remains to be seen though if we missed out on a chance to add some polish to this rough diamond!
